LINUX.ORG.RU

Можно ли на онтопике переразбить жёсткий диск без отмонтирования?


1

1

Нужно переразбить добавить места разделу, но он системный и отмонтировать есс-но нельзя и как следствие не получается работать с ним в gparted. А вот 7-ка, говорят, позволяет...

★★★★★

Можно. К примеру, если писать через dd в блочный файл - не ругается на то, что он примонтирован. Другое дело, ЧЕМ ты будешь это исполнять...

reprimand ★★★★★
()

Запросто, lvextend */lvmove */lvresize * и дальше по тексту.

x3al ★★★★★
()
Ответ на: комментарий от Extraterrestrial

Позволяет-позволяет. Иногда, правда, выдаёт странные пределы уменьшения, даже если диск почти пустой. GParted даёт гораздо большую свободу в изменении размеров.

i-rinat ★★★★★
()

Можно ли на онтопике переразбить жёсткий диск без отмонтирования?

Нет, зато есть LVM2, который в этом плане даже удобнее.

i-rinat ★★★★★
()

Если начало раздела не сдвигается, то вполне можно его увеличить fdisk-ом, потом partprobe (убедиться, что ядро перечитало таблицу разделов) и в конце resize2fs, ничего не отмонтируя.

ddos3
()
Ответ на: комментарий от ddos3

не сдвигается. а есть гуишный интерфейс для фдиска? (нет, я не против текстовых интерфейсов вообще, но фдиск какой-то страшный — всё в блоках меряет да секторах, а с фс почти вслепую работать как-то стрёмно)

next_time ★★★★★
() автор топика
Ответ на: комментарий от next_time

с фс почти вслепую работать

Это как раз про всякие графические фронт-энды, которые меряют разделы в экранных пикселях. А с fdisk ошибиться сложнее, там можно циферки сравнить :)

ddos3
()
Ответ на: комментарий от Gotf

Его и не нужно отмонтировать. partprobe умеет перечитывать таблицу без отмонтирования, если начало раздела не уехало.

ddos3
()

А чем livecd gpart-еровский не устраивает?

gill_beits ★★★★
()
Ответ на: комментарий от ddos3

ток вот fdisk пишет в морально устаревших циллиндрах а графические фронтенды в мегабайтах

next_time ★★★★★
() автор топика
Ответ на: комментарий от reprimand

да, конечно, я низачто не поверю человеку, который утверждает что можно поменять одну цифру (а реально, к этому всё и сводится) на харде без его отмонтирования и прочих танцев

next_time ★★★★★
() автор топика
Ответ на: комментарий от Medar

ёмкости раздела, потому, что в реальности всё сводится именно к этому: форматирование и усечение соседнего раздела производится вне системного, после чего остаётся тупо поменять переменную, обозначающую ёмкость текущего системного диска

next_time ★★★★★
() автор топика

А вот 7-ка, говорят, позволяет...

Ты знаешь, что делать.

anonymous
()
Ответ на: комментарий от Extraterrestrial

ЕМНИП она отмонтирует корень, но при этом ядро и гуй не отваливается. Видимо, как-то хитро загоняют их в память.

vurdalak ★★★★★
()
Ответ на: комментарий от next_time

после чего остаётся тупо поменять переменную, обозначающую ёмкость текущего системного диска

Отправьте пожалуйста патч разработчикам ядра, ваши скиллы не должны пропадать даром.

anonymous
()
Ответ на: комментарий от vurdalak

Можно сделать как в initramfs — через pivot_root.

anonymous
()
Ответ на: комментарий от next_time

то есть, ради того, чтобы поменять одну цифру мне нужно юзать лайвсиди? отлично....

Надо юзать LVM, "обычные разделы" для мазохистов вроде тебя.

sdio ★★★★★
()
Ответ на: комментарий от next_time

и их можно размонтировать с корнем?

размонтировать? Зачем их размонтировать? Место добавляется без размонтирования, без остановки системы и без напряга, что все можно испортить.

sdio 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.